snowflake regex capture groupstaff toolbox uca
How to create a virtual ISO file from /dev/sr0. yes Sir" in "Do you copy? Ashford Village and Hickory Pointe are nearby neighborhoods. If 0 is specified, all occurrences are replaced. Not the answer you're looking for? The names of the UDFs are the same as the built-in regular expression functions with the suffix "2" as shown in the SQL sample. automatically becomes '^$'). A capture group is a regular expression that is enclosed within parentheses ( ( ) ). Extract date from a text string using Snowflake REGEXP_REPLACE Function. (v) a dollar sign ( $ ) is at . To learn more, see our tips on writing great answers. Candidate preferences are the decision of the Employer or Recruiting Agent, and are controlled by them alone. For example, to specify the backreference \1 in a replacement string literal of Regular Expression Reference: Capturing Groups and Backreferences In results, Literature about the category of finitary monads. What was the actual cockpit layout and crew of the Mi-24A? Join developers across the globe for live and virtual events led by Red Hat technology experts. For example, the regular expression (cat) creates a single group containing the letters 'c', 'a', and 't'. How do write the same logic in snowflake, owever I tried with regexp_like.but didn't work. The maximum number of capture groups is 9. For more information about wildcard By clicking Post Your Answer, you agree to our terms of service, privacy policy and cookie policy. Enables the POSIX wildcard character . Parabolic, suborbital and ballistic trajectories all follow elliptic paths. By default, wildcard character matching is disabled. Where "n" is a positive integer. punctuated sentence ! (in the pattern) does not include newline characters \n (in the subject) as matches. Non-Capturing Groups in Regular Expressions. Using RegEx Capturing Groups - DEV Community The replacement string can contain backreferences to capture groups (i.e. This is to be expected. So to clarify, it seems Neil is asking for something that would return word for, Unfortunately, I don't think Snowflake supports exactly this functionality today. String.prototype.match() Sir, yes Sir!". Tikz: Numbering vertices of regular a-sided Polygon. Python:RegexRegex_Python_Regex_Capturing Group - orange, cherry, peach". remembers the match. To match any string starting with ABC, the pattern would be 'ABC.*'. Deploy your application safely and securely into your production environment without system or resource limitations. Every once in a while I run into a customer whos a regex ninja or wants to use a regex from a library that requires one of these capabilities. REGEXP_REPLACE | Snowflake Documentation Lets say, we have a reg ex pattern for SSN like ^ ( [ ]? Returns the subject with the specified pattern (or all occurrences of the pattern) either removed or replaced by a replacement string. Use of Browser Cookies: Functions on this site such as Search, Login, Registration Forms depend on the use of "Necessary Cookies". There is an 'e' (extract) parameter to REGEXP_SUBSTR, which allows you to extract a group only, but it always extracts the first group. Because the the second occurrence of the substring: The following example uses backreferences to rearrange the string firstname middlename lastname as lastname, firstname middlename and insert a comma between lastname and (The regular character / is escaped by putting the regular expression escape system \ before it. Snowflake Inc. Are you looking to deliver a technical deep-dive, an industry case study, or a product demo? |, metacharacter that matches any single character, Specifying the Parameters for the Regular Expression, Matching Characters That Are Metacharacters, Specifying Regular Expressions in Dollar-Quoted String Constants. behavior of the regular expression function. 565), Improving the copy in the close modal and post notices - 2023 edition, New blog post from our CEO Prashanth: Community is the future of AI. indicate the beginning of a back reference to a Named capture group. Looking for job perks? Post it/tech jobs for free; apply online for Software Development / Technical Architect, Supply Chain/Remote job Michigan, USA. You'll learn about text utilities, disk tools, network connectivity tools, user and user group management, and more. Below are some examples of how various REGEXP functions can be used to search or transform text data. regex group - SQL to Snowflake syntax - Stack Overflow *) (. First_Name: Jane, Last_Name: Smith, Enumerability and ownership of properties, Error: Permission denied to access property "x", RangeError: argument is not a valid code point, RangeError: repeat count must be less than infinity, RangeError: repeat count must be non-negative, RangeError: x can't be converted to BigInt because it isn't an integer, ReferenceError: assignment to undeclared variable "x", ReferenceError: can't access lexical declaration 'X' before initialization, ReferenceError: deprecated caller or arguments usage, ReferenceError: reference to undefined property "x", SyntaxError: "0"-prefixed octal literals and octal escape seq. ' . Python Regex Capturing Groups - PYnative meta-character in regular expressions, so the search must escape the question mark to treat it as a literal. Regex replace python - CodeRoad substring matching the n parenthetical in the regular expression This building is located in Ypsilanti in Washtenaw County zip code 48197. For example, in a real-world case, you want to capture emails . A capture group is a regular expression that is enclosed within parentheses (()). snowflake doesn't support non-capturing groups. Python:RegexRegex,python,regex,capturing-group,Python,Regex,Capturing Group, LASTFIRST For example, /(foo)/ matches and To support the ongoing work of this site, we display non-personalized Google ads in EEA countries which are targeted using contextual information only on the page. Join us for online events, or attend regional events held around the worldyou'll meet peers, industry leaders, and Red Hat's Developer Evangelists and OpenShift Developer Advocates. A group is a part of a regex pattern enclosed in parentheses () metacharacter. 1. Would you ever say "eat pig" instead of "eat pork"? Snowflake in the Carolinas - Random thoughts on all things Snowflake in It attempts to approximate the built-in Snowflake regular expression functions while supporting lookarounds. As in the previous articles in the series, the sample commands here execute regular expressions by piping string output from an echo command to the grep utility.
Non Emergency Police Number Longmont,
Phelps And Son Funeral Home Paintsville Ky Obituaries,
Italian Evangelical Church,
Lisa Lopes Daughter,
What Type Of Encryption Does Encipher Use,
Articles S